Kobbie Mainoo ready to join Real Madrid in January
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ter


Manchester United midfielder Kobbie Mainoo has been linked with a move away from the club in recent months.

The 20-year-old has fallen down the pecking order at the English club, and he needs to leave to play regularly. According to Defensa Central, the player would be open to joining Real Madrid on loan for the remainder of the season.

The Spanish outfit could be open to the move as well. They do not want to make any permanent moves right now, but signing the 20-year-old on loan would be an appealing option. It will be interesting to see if Real Madrid comes forward with an offer to get the deal done.

Mainoo is a tremendous talent with a bright future, and he has been labelled as a “special” player in the past. However, he is not a key player for Ruben Amorim, and leaving Manchester United could be ideal for him. Sitting on the bench at the Premier League club will not benefit him. He needs regular opportunities at this stage of his career to develop further and fulfil his potential.

It remains to be seen whether he can secure a move to Real Madrid in January. If he manages to play regularly during the second half of the season, it will improve his chances of making it to the World Cup with England as well. 

Meanwhile, if he manages to impress with Real Madrid, they might decide to sign him permanently in future. It would be a huge opportunity for the young midfielder, and it remains to be seen how the situation develops. 

Real Madrid need more depth in the middle of the park, and the 20-year-old would be a handy option for them in the coming months.
